#include <sys/errno.h>
#include "SYS.h"
#if defined(SYSLIBC_SCCS) && !defined(lint)
RCSID("$NetBSD: __clone.S,v 1.3 2015/03/27 23:23:14 matt Exp $");
#endif /* SYSLIBC_SCCS and not lint */
#ifdef WEAK_ALIAS
WEAK_ALIAS(clone, __clone)
#endif
/*
* int __clone(int (*fn)(void *), void *stack, int flags, void *arg);
*/
ENTRY(__clone)
/*
* Sanity checks: func and stack may not be NULL.
*/
mv t0, a0 /* we need a0 for return value */
li a0, EINVAL
beqz t0, 8f
beqz a1, 8f
/*
* We need to be able to get at the func and arg arguments
* in the child. Luckily, we have a convenient place to
* do this: the child's stack.
*/
addi a1, a1, -CALLFRAME_SIZ
REG_S t0, 0(a1)
REG_S a3, SZREG(a1)
/*
* The system call expects (flags, stack).
*/
mv a0, a2
SYSTRAP(__clone)
# a1 (rv[1]) == 0, parent, child pid in a0
8: JUMP_TO_CERROR() /* error */
bnez a1, 9f /* success */
ret # parent return
/* NOTREACHED */
9: /*
* Child: Fetch the function and argument from the new stack and create
a frame so that the child can be safely called.
*
* There are already register slots on the stack from above.
* They already include the o32 argument save area. The
* highest is unused. a1 should equal sp now.
*/
REG_L t0, 0(sp)
REG_L a0, SZREG(sp)
REG_S zero, CALLFRAME_RA(sp) /* make sure stack frame ends */
/* Call the clone's entry point. */
jalr t0
/* Pass the return value to _exit. */
tail _C_LABEL(_exit)
/* NOTREACHED */
END(__clone)
